This was an exciting week for us at @StrataMedia_ (@TokenRelations) as we announced the launch of Strata Research, an institutional focused research org dedicated to understanding crypto adoption and how banks, financial firms, and tech are using crypto today. Included in the launch was the publication of our first ever report - Agentic Payments: Where We Are and Where We're Going Key takeaways from the report: - Bain projects agentic commerce will reach $300–500B by 2030, or 15–25% of US e-commerce. - x402, the most adopted onchain agent payment protocol, clears ~180k transactions per day at under $10k in total daily volume. - Three structurally distinct flows are emerging: Human → Agent → Merchant runs on cards, Agent → API runs on stablecoins, and Agent → Business runs on bank rails. Stablecoins win the machine-to-machine middle. They are not the default for consumer purchases or enterprise procurement, and shouldn't be expected to be. - For Bain's projection to land, four conditions must hold: protocol consolidation, mature identity & trust, settlement rails that handle every transaction size, and AI model reliability. - Recent infrastructure announcements (@arbitrum x402, Amazon Bedrock, @solana Google's Pay.sh, @binance on @BNBCHAIN, @circle's agentic suite) skew almost entirely toward the Agent → API flow. Consumer and enterprise volume will arrive later, and most of it will not look like x402. It will look like cards and ACH, initiated by an agent.

My contrarian take as a former reporter is that most startups don't *need* to be in a big financial publication like Bloomberg, WSJ - and probably shouldn't be. It may look nice on a pitch deck or get attention on social media for a day - but if it isn't your target audience, it won't provide real traction. As I shared on @apyx_fi's podcast, it's so important to have the proper narrative-market fit. The best teams balance maximum reach with relevant reach and will hunt down distribution where their target users already are. At @StrataMedia_, we help teams shape their narratives and put them in front of the correct audiences that actually would engage with them and provide ROI. TLDR: Don't just go for big names. Strategize around targeting the right audiences and the best distribution for that.

Role reversal alert: our founder and CEO @jacqmelinek is the guest of a podcast this time, not the host. The hunter becomes the hunted and we came through with some sparknotes. The episode opens with shared bondings of having lived in Houston. We couldn't help but revert back to being the interviewer for a second, and asked Parker how his time in the H-Town was. Anyway, moving on, we dropped some lore for the Jacquiecurious folks out there: Bloomberg energy desk → covering oil futures during the Trump-China trade wars → S&P covering petrochemicals. Jacquie then went on to work in crypto because energy markets are "historic and cyclical" and crypto was "zany and strange." DAT Summer 2.0 talk begins. Jacquie's read: everyone is overfocused on NAV and underfocused on the actual businesses being built. M&A among treasury firms is heating up. Jacquie wonders aloud whether Strategy could become "the MySpace" of Bitcoin treasuries. The first to do it, but not necessarily the one who ends the conversation. Then immediately backpedals so the "strategy army" doesn't come for her. Too late, it's already in this recap post. RWA segment along with a spicy Jacquie take: structured proper ownership of the actual underlying issued asset is so important, and not just the promise of a wrapper. She brought receipts from a Consensus panel where a representative from the NYSE/ICE posed the same question. Five wrapped pre-IPO tokens, five different prices, one very confused market. Counterpoint: global access to US equities is a genuinely huge unlock. Most of us forget non-Americans can't just buy whatever they want on their favorite broker account. Prediction markets tangent: Jacquie's reflexivity warning: create a market on someone departing their job, get enough eyes and money on it, and you might create the reality you were betting on. Mildly terrifying. Noted for the next intern performance review. The "build it and they will come" myth gets dismantled. Jacquie's verdict on technical founders who think the best tech wins automatically: "well, nobody knows." That's where we come in, to help shape the story and narratives in a meaningful way. Best analogy of the episode: if Google's stock dropped 50% and they went silent, the world would be on fire. In crypto, teams just vanish during bear markets and promise to "come back during a bull market." Show up anyway. The episode closes out with a call back to the beginning of the episode, Texan-to-Texan sign off.

Every month, Token Relations dives into the biggest updates in the tokenization space, metrics, what’s going onchain and offchain, who’s integrating with whom, and more. Some developments that caught our eye. 👇 • @OndoFinance , @JPMorgan's Kinexys, @Mastercard and @Ripple completed the first cross-border transaction of a tokenized fund between a public blockchain and interbank settlement rails • Digital asset platform @Bullish has agreed to acquire transfer agent @Equiniti for $4.2B in an effort to build infrastructure bridging blockchains with traditional capital markets • @BlackRock filed two SEC proposals to expand its tokenized fund lineup, adding a new Daily Reinvest Stablecoin Reserve Vehicle, and an onchain share class for its $7B Select Treasury Based Liquidity Fund • Ondo Finance's tokenized stocks can now be bridged to @HyperliquidX HyperEVM via a bridge powered by @LayerZero_Core@Ostium partnered with the Nasdaq to offer perpetual futures contracts on U.S. equities using Nasdaq’s data • @Securitize, @jumptrading and @JupiterExchange have launched secondary trading for tokenized equities • DTCC, a post-trade market infrastructure provider, said it is targeting to launch its tokenization service in October, and aims to offer limited production trades in July 2026 • @Fidelity, in partnership with @Chainlink, launched its first tokenized fund, FILQ • Securitize received FINRA approval to custody tokenized securities within its broker-dealer service • @dropprwa, a digital capital markets infrastructure company, secured $12.5B in mandates to tokenize RWAs across Saudi Arabia, starting with real estate • @grovedotfinance launched Grove Basin, a programmable credit layer that provides liquidity in stablecoin form to holders of tokenized assets when they start a liquidation transaction
